The primary selling point of any 4K release is the HDR (High Dynamic Range) implementation, and RoboCop (2014) is a showcase title. The film’s color palette is deliberately split. The human elements—flashbacks to the family home, the initial scenes in Detroit—are bathed in warm, organic ambers. In 4K, these scenes possess a tactile quality; you can feel the humidity and the grit.

When discussing the best possible home viewing experience for José Padilha’s 2014 reboot of RoboCop , the release stands as the definitive technical version. While the film itself remains a polarizing topic among fans of Paul Verhoeven’s 1987 satirical classic, the 4K presentation offers significant upgrades that make it a "top" choice for collectors and enthusiasts. robocop 2014 4k top
